Girish Mahajan (Editor)

Loucha

Updated on
Edit
Like
Comment
Share on FacebookTweet on TwitterShare on LinkedInShare on Reddit
Local time
  
Monday 3:32 PM

Loucha httpsuploadwikimediaorgwikipediacommons99

Weather
  
13°C, Wind NW at 18 km/h, 51% Humidity

Loucha (Greek: Λούχα) is a settlement on Zakynthos island, Greece.

Map of Loucha 290 92, Greece

References

Loucha Wikipedia